Transaction 10857415737af8250ade798664c30558e3da0d3e8e27119551103d92291004e3

2 Input
2 Outputs
  • 10857415737af8250ade798664c30558e3da0d3e8e27119551103d92291004e3:0
  • value  966107
    address  13uCuUSecrVB8Y3L3e58BBeVd52GvURfwR
  • 10857415737af8250ade798664c30558e3da0d3e8e27119551103d92291004e3:1
  • value  4099180
    address  326DgM2u3F34ZLcUUFes4TeXdiaVCNus5h